    Recordings from 30,000 neurons in 42 brain regions of mice performing a visual discrimination task are reported in Nature. The findings reveal the spatial distribution of neuronal activity underlying vision, choice, action and behavioural engagement.

    Google Scholar seems to be altering scholarly citation patterns. Citations are getting more concentrated: the same few papers get cited over and over, has found. People lazily cite whatever papers the search engine ranks highly.
